Template:Infobox web browser/doc

From Simple English Wikipedia, the free encyclopedia

Quick start: Comparison with {{Infobox software}}[change source]

This template largely resembles {{Infobox software}}, except:

  1. It has the following new parameters (the descriptions of which you can study below): |engine=, |included with=
  2. It does not feature the following parameter: |Alexa=

In all other areas, it works exactly like {{Infobox software}}.

Usage[change source]

{{Infobox web browser
| name                   = 
| logo                   = <!-- Image name is enough -->
| logo alt               = 
| logo size              = 
| screenshot             = <!-- Image name is enough -->
| caption                = 
| screenshot alt         = 
| screenshot size        = 
| collapsible            = 
| author                 = 
| developer              = 
| released               = <!-- {{Start date and age|YYYY|MM|DD|df=yes/no}} -->
| discontinued           = 
| ver layout             = <!-- stacked / simple -->
| latest release version = 
| latest release date    = <!-- {{Start date and age|YYYY|MM|DD|df=yes/no}} -->
| latest preview version = 
| latest preview date    = <!-- {{Start date and age|YYYY|MM|DD|df=yes/no}} -->
| repo                   = <!-- {{URL|example.org}} -->
| status                 = 
| programming language   = 
| operating system       = 
| included with          = 
| engine                 = 
| platform               = 
| size                   = 
| language               = 
| language count         = <!-- Number only -->
| language footnote      = 
| genre                  = 
| license                = 
| website                = <!-- {{URL|www.example.org}} -->
| standard               = 
| AsOf                   = 
}}

Parameters[change source]

This is the TemplateData for this template used by TemplateWizard, VisualEditor and other tools. See a monthly parameter usage report for Template:Infobox web browser in articles based on its TemplateData.

TemplateData for Infobox web browser

This infobox is intended for articles about web browsers.

Template parameters

This template prefers block formatting of parameters.

ParameterDescriptionTypeStatus
Infobox namename

Name of the infobox. This is used internally in combination with Template:Latest stable software release/'name' and is also displayed at the top of the infobox if the Title parameter is absent. It must be pure text. Do not include any wikimarkup in this parameter.

Stringrequired
Title of the web browsertitle

Title of the web browser. Displayed at the top of the infobox. If not specified the 'Name' parameter or the PAGENAME are used. It should be plain text. Do not include a wikilink, hyperlink or image in this parameter.

Stringoptional
Logo of web browserlogo

Logo image name without leading "File:" or "Image:" and parameters. Don't use wikilinks.

Fileoptional
Logo captionlogo caption

Caption for the logo. Must only be used to provide anything far more important than 'This is the logo of X'. e.g. used for inserting {{ffdc}} or {{deletable image-caption}}.

Stringoptional
Alternative text for logologo alt logo_alt

Plain text describing logo. Text to be displayed in popup when cursor is hovering over image; replaces logo filename when article is rendered in text-based browser, screen reader, etc.

Stringoptional
Width of the logologo size logo_size

Width of the logo in pixels; "px" suffix is required.

Stringoptional
Screenshot of web browserscreenshot

Screenshot without leading "File:" or "Image:" and parameters. Don't use wikilinks. Take care to violate third-party copyright – the page displayed in web browser is normally subject to copyright.

Fileoptional
Width of screenshotscreenshot size screenshot_size

Width of the screenshot in pixels; "px" suffix is required.

Stringoptional
Alternative text for screenshotscreenshot alt screenshot_alt

Plain text describing screenshot. Text to be displayed in popup when cursor is hovering over image; replaces logo filename when article is rendered in text-based browser, screen reader, etc.

Stringoptional
Caption for screenshotcaption

Displayed below screenshot.

Stringoptional
Screenshot should be collapsiblecollapsible

If set to "Yes", screenshot is collapsed by default.

Default
No
Stringoptional
Authorauthor

Original author of the browser (if different from current developer).

Stringoptional
Developerdeveloper

Current developer of the browser.

Stringoptional
Initial release datereleased

Date of initial release, wrapped in {{start date and age|Year|Month|Day}}

Dateoptional
Discontinued?discontinued

If set to "Yes", wording through infobox is changed to reflect that browser is no longer developed.

Default
No
Stringoptional
Version info layoutver layout

Defines how version number information appear in the infobox. Can be set to "simple" (default) or "stacked". "Simple" allocates an ordinary row to "latest release version" and another to "latest preview version". But "stacked" gives the full width of the row the info and adds a header, so that several version numbers can appear and use the infobox space more efficiently.

Auto value
simple
Stringoptional
Latest release versionlatest release version latest_release_version

Version of latest stable release. (Superseded with standalone template at [[Template:Latest stable software release/<name>]].)

Stringoptional
Latest release datelatest release date latest_release_date

Date of latest stable release wrapped in {{start date and age|Year|Month|Day}}. (Superseded with standalone template at [[Template:Latest stable software release/<name>]].)

Dateoptional
Latest preview versionlatest preview version latest_preview_version

Version of latest unstable release. (Superseded with standalone template at [[Template:Latest preview software release/<name>]].)

Stringoptional
Latest preview datelatest preview date latest_preview_date

Date of latest unstable release wrapped in {{start date and age|Year|Month|Day}}. (Superseded with standalone template at [[Template:Latest preview software release/<name>]].)

Dateoptional
Source code repositoryrepo

The online source code repository, if available. For example, the sourceforge or github project page. As with the website parameter, this should use the {{URL}} template. In the absence of this parameter, infobox attempts to acquire the repository link from Wikidata. This parameter overrides the Wikidata link.

Stringoptional
Development statusstatus

One of "Active", "Unmaintained" or "Discontinued".

Stringoptional
Programming languageprogramming language programming_language

Programming language the browser is written in.

Stringoptional
Operating systemoperating system operating_system

List of operating systems browser is currently available for.

Stringoptional
Included withincluded with included_with

Products (devices and operating systems) that come preloaded with this browser.

Stringoptional
Layout engineengine

Layout engine that renders web pages for this browser. In absence of this parameter, infobox attempts to acquire the engine from Wikidata. This parameter overrides the Wikidata engine.

Page nameoptional
List of layout enginesengines

List of layout engines, if multiple supported by default.

Stringoptional
Platformplatform

Software platform browser builds upon. Examples include "[[Java (programming language)|Java]]", "[[.NET Framework|.NET]]", "[[Tcl]]/[[Tk (software)|Tk]]".

Stringoptional
Sizesize

Size of official installer file.

Stringoptional
Natural language(s)language

List of (unlinked) languages browser interface is translated to.

Stringoptional
Language countlanguage count

Number of natural languages in which the software product user interface can interact with user.

Numberoptional
Language footnotelanguage footnote

Use this parameter to supply citation on available translations.

Stringoptional
Software genregenre

Genre of the browser. Should be set to "[[web browser]]" unless browser is niche.

Stringoptional
Licenselicense licence

Name of the license (if well-known). Use "[[Freeware]]", "[[Proprietary software|Proprietary]]" or similar for obscure/custom licenses. Don't use "EULA". In absence of this parameter, infobox attempts to acquire the license from Wikidata. This parameter overrides the Wikidata license.

Stringoptional
Websitewebsite

The web site URL of the software package. This URL must be readable in print. Therefore, you should use '{{tl|URL}}' template like this: '{{URL|http://www.example.com}}'. Avoid using printer-hostile forms like '[http://www.example.com Example website]'. In absence of this parameter, infobox attempts to acquire the website link from Wikidata. This parameter overrides the Wikidata link. (It is useful when a second infobox for something different is defined on a page.) In addition, the special value 'hide' suppresses this field, even in presence of a Wikidata link. (It is useful for articles that have several infoboxes and do not want all of them show a Wikidata link ad nauseam.)

Stringoptional
Web standardsstandard

List of web standards browser supports. (Only if browser uses custom layout engine or significantly extends its functionality.)

Stringoptional
FooterFooter

Information in this field appear at the bottom of the infobox

Unbalanced wikitextoptional
As ofAsOf

Date when information in infobox was last verified.

Dateoptional
Body style (CSS)bodystyle

CSS styling for the infobox as a whole

Stringoptional

Latest versions in separate templates[change source]

Infobox retrieves the software product's latest release version, latest release date, latest preview version and latest preview date from outside the article. Users visiting the article may click the numbers directly in the infobox to edit that external source. This mode is very useful for articles about software products whose vendors keep releasing updates or newer versions. With this mode is enabled, users can quickly and effectively edit the release data without editing the article proper (and cluttering its edit history with inconsequential edits).

To make the infobox retrieve release data from outside the article:

  1. Create an external source that supplies data for latest stable release. To do so:
    1. Copy and paste the following URL into your browser's address bar, replacing INFOBOX_NAME with the value supplied in name parameter of the infobox:
      //simple.wikipedia.org/w/index.php?title=Template:Latest_stable_software_release/INFOBOX_NAME&action=edit&preload=Template:LSR/syntax
    2. In the page that opens, fill in the required information.
    3. Save the page.
  2. Create an external source that supplies data for latest preview release. To do so:
    1. Copy and paste the following URL into your browser's address bar, replacing INFOBOX_NAME with the value suppplied in name parameter of the infobox:
      //simple.wikipedia.org/w/index.php?title=Template:Latest_preview_software_release/INFOBOX_NAME&action=edit&preload=Template:LPR/syntax
    2. In the page that opens, fill in the required information.
    3. Save the page.
  3. In the main article delete any latest release version, latest release date, latest preview version or latest preview date parameters (otherwise they will take precedence over templates' data).
  4. Save the article.
  5. Refresh the article.

The same templates may be shared between related articles. To do so, specify the subpage name of the templates' versions in the infobox's parameter |name= and add |title=subject of the article parameter to make the infobox display the proper name in the article.

Different latest versions[change source]

For browsers, whose versions don't match across supported platforms, another set of templates may be used:

  1. Create an external source that supplies data for latest stable release. To do so:
    1. Copy and paste the following URL into your browser's address bar, replacing INFOBOX_NAME with the value supplied in name parameter of the infobox:
      //simple.wikipedia.org/w/index.php?title=Template:Multiple_stable_software_releases/INFOBOX_NAME&action=edit&preload=Template:Multiple_stable_software_releases/syntax
    2. In the page that opens, fill in the required information.
    3. Save the page.
  2. Create an external source that supplies data for latest preview release. To do so:
    1. Copy and paste the following URL into your browser's address bar, replacing INFOBOX_NAME with the value suppplied in name parameter of the infobox:
      //simple.wikipedia.org/w/index.php?title=Template:Multiple_preview_software_releases/INFOBOX_NAME&action=edit&preload=Template:Multiple_preview_software_releases/syntax
    2. In the page that opens, fill in the required information.
    3. Save the page.
  3. Save the article.
  4. Refresh the article.

Example[change source]

Konqueror
A screenshot of Konqueror 4.4.2 showing the default homepage
Developer(s)KDE
Initial release14 October 1996; 27 years ago (1996-10-14)
Stable release4.14.3 (November 11, 2014; 9 years ago (2014-11-11)) [±][1]
Development statusActive
Written inC++ (Qt)
Operating systemUnix-like, Windows
EnginesKHTML, WebKit
PlatformKDE Plasma Workspaces
TypeWeb browser, file browser
LicenseGPLv2+
Websitewww.konqueror.org
{{Infobox web browser
| name                   = KDE Software Compilation 4
| title                  = Konqueror
| logo                   = [[File:Konqueror 4 Oxygen.svg|80px]]
| screenshot             = [[File:Konqueror 4 4 2.png|300px]]
| caption                = A screenshot of Konqueror 4.4.2 showing the default homepage
| developer              = [[KDE]]
| released               = {{Start date and age|1996|10|14|df=yes}}
| programming language   = [[C++]] ([[Qt (framework)|Qt]])
| operating system       = [[Unix-like]], [[Windows]]
| platform               = [[KDE Plasma Workspaces]]
| engines                = [[KHTML]], [[WebKit]]
| status                 = Active
| genre                  = [[Web browser]], [[file browser]]
| license                = [[GNU General Public License#Version 2|GPLv2+]]
| website                = {{URL|http://www.konqueror.org}}
}}
  1. "KDE Ships KDE Applications and Platform 4.14.3". KDE. 11 November 2014. Retrieved 13 November 2015.

Microformat[change source]

The HTML mark-up produced by this template includes an hCalendar microformat that makes event details readily parsable by computer programs. This aids tasks such as the cataloguing of articles and maintenance of databases. For more information about the use of microformats on Wikipedia, please visit the Microformat WikiProject on English Wikipedia.

Classes used

The HTML classes of this microformat include:

  • attendee
  • contact
  • description
  • dtend
  • dtstart
  • location
  • organiser
  • summary
  • url
  • vevent
Please do not rename or remove these classes
nor collapse nested elements which use them.

See also[change source]